Facebook’s Home

Facebook released a mobile device today.  According to Facebook, it’s not a phone, but it’s more than an app.  It’s similar to a digital skin that you slide your phone into so that it’s covered in Facebook.  Android phones will come with Home pre-installed or you can download it from Google Play. Basically, it provides a slideshow version of the Facebook News Feed on your phone’s face.    Photos, check-ins, and status updates will flip past and you will able to like them by tapping your phone. ...

How to add Pinterest to your Facebook Page

I stumbled across this easy-to-do way to add your Pinterest feed to your Facebook page – and – you don’t have to know any code – and – it’s FREE! Here are the easy-to-do steps: First, when you’re logged in as the admin of your Facebook Page, add the static iFrame tab and allow it to access to your Page. When you have the app installed, go back to your Facebook Page and you’ll see that you have a tab titled ‘Welcome’ on the left-hand side of your page. You might have to click on “see more”...

Facebook – Who Cares!

Facebook currently has over 750 million active users, and that number continues to grow steadily. According to Compete.com, it is currently the second most popular website in the world (behind Google) in terms of unique visitors, and according to ComScore, the most popular social network overall. Think your customers aren’t on Facebook? There are tens of thousands of work-related, collegiate, and high school networks.
